hey bros! i had an evaluation done on saturday just for the hell of it, and i was shocked as hell by the results. first of all, i'm 5'6, 185lbs, large frame, and not a wrestler. my exercise intensity is not too intense, and nor is my frequency. i also have a sit down job. here were my results:  body fat is 26.9%,  fat weight is 49.7lbs, lean weight  is 135.3lbs,  water is 46.07 liters or 54.8% and my body mass index is 29.1.  i'm 39 by the way.  i fall in the very poor range. according to the met life insurance height and weight table, i should be between 149 & 168lbs. i'm 17% above my ideal weight. (my waist is almost a 40 too), roughly a 39. i fit in some 38 pants still.  anyway, i find this all hard to believe. alot of my friends told me there is no way i have 49 lbs of fat on me! (maybe 1/2 this!) i have a thick upper body frame, and am pretty broad. can the water account for some of this weight figure? i had the test done with some electrode pad which was put on my arm, and it gave me these results. i also ate lunch about 1 1/2 hours prior to the test. in college i had the test done when i was 19, and i had about 10% body fat on me then, but i also was only about 125lbs or so. i was a stick!   i wish i had a pic to post so you can judge for yourselves, but i have no pic or means of posting a pic with my shitty computer i have!  what would you guys suggest i do? i hate cardio! tried fat burners, and none seem to make me lose anymore than 5lbs! help me dudes! i'm a fat fuckin' slob!  :'(

I was just about to say RELAX, it's probably not that bad  :-\ but...after re-reading your post  :-\...it just might be.   Anyway, 
Quote
according to the met life insurance height and weight table, i should be between 149 & 168lbs. i'm 17% above my ideal weight.
I rarely, if ever go by BMI.  It was developed by MET LIFE and doesn't take a lot of things into account  ::)  A lot of health and life insurance companies use it as an unrealistic guide to deny insurance or over-inflate price.  I know professional BBr's who at competition weight/BF% who were declared obese and denied  ::)    Although the method you used can be accurate (~4%~), the results are affected by hydration, food intake and skin temperature.

You can try the Navy's circumference method and see what that comes up with http://www.he.net/~zone/prothd2.html
